Tretiakova, S. B. Public Interest as the Basis for Creation of Self-Regulating Organizations in Russian Law

Abstract: The article is devoted to certain aspects of formation of a legal status of self-regulating organizations. This is a topical issue because it is still not so much researched and, as a consequence, there is no single approach to creating self-regulating organizations. In the course of her research the author discovered the dependence between a legal status of self-regulating organizations and interests being realized by them. The author of the article gives definition of the term ‘interest’ as well as its particular forms — private and public interests. The author also describes the main public interests lying at the root of creation of self-regulating organizations. It is also concluded that public interest is the basic interest in formation of such legal entities. Moreover, their social nature is determined by the public interest but at the same time it is in balance with private interests which, in its turn, creates its public law and private law statuses.
